When it comes to love and celebrations, nothing says “I do” quite like a Simple Homemade Wedding Cake Recipe. Imagine layers of fluffy vanilla sponge, draped in luscious buttercream frosting, adorned with fresh flowers or berries. The moment you cut into that cake, it’s not just dessert; it’s a slice of happiness that brings people together.
This delightful cake is perfect for weddings, anniversaries, or any gathering where love is in the air. Each bite offers a sweet reminder of joyous moments shared with family and friends. Get ready to create memories that will last a lifetime as you embark on this delicious adventure.
Why You'll Love This Recipe
- This Simple Homemade Wedding Cake Recipe strikes the perfect balance between elegance and ease of preparation
- The flavor is light yet decadent, making it a crowd-pleaser at any event
- Visually stunning with simple decorations, it captures the spirit of celebration beautifully
- Versatile enough to customize flavors or fillings based on your preferences
I remember the first time I attempted to make this cake for my best friend’s wedding; there were giggles, flour everywhere, and the most beautiful cake emerged from the oven!

Essential Ingredients
Here’s what you’ll need to make this delicious dish:
-
Cake Flour: A lighter flour that ensures a fluffy texture; don’t substitute it with all-purpose flour for best results.
-
Sugar: Use granulated sugar for sweetness and moisture; avoid brown sugar to keep the cake light.
-
Baking Powder: Fresh baking powder is essential for proper rising; check its expiration date before using.
-
Unsalted Butter: Use high-quality butter for rich flavor; letting it soften at room temperature works wonders.
-
Eggs: Room temperature eggs help create a cohesive batter; they also contribute to fluffiness.
-
Milk: Whole milk adds moisture and richness; feel free to substitute with almond milk if you prefer.
-
Vanilla Extract: Opt for pure vanilla extract instead of imitation for an authentic flavor boost.
-
Buttercream Frosting Ingredients: You’ll want additional butter, powdered sugar, vanilla extract, and a splash of milk for creamy frosting.
The full ingredients list, including measurements, is provided in the recipe card directly below.
Let’s Make It Together
Preheat Your Oven: Start by preheating your oven to 350°F (175°C). Grease two 9-inch round cake pans with butter or cooking spray to prevent sticking.
Mix Dry Ingredients: In a large bowl, whisk together flour, sugar, baking powder, and salt until well combined. This step aerates your ingredients, ensuring an even rise.
Cream Butter and Sugar: In another bowl, beat softened unsalted butter until creamy. Gradually add sugar while mixing until light and fluffy—this should take about 4 minutes.
Add Eggs and Vanilla: Incorporate eggs one at a time into the butter mixture, blending well after each addition. Stir in vanilla extract until evenly mixed.
Combine Wet and Dry Mixtures: Alternate adding dry ingredients and milk into the butter mixture while mixing gently until fully combined. Avoid over-mixing; you want that airy texture!
Bake Your Cakes: Pour batter evenly into prepared pans and bake for about 25-30 minutes or until a toothpick inserted comes out clean. Allow cooling in pans for 10 minutes before transferring them to wire racks.
Create Buttercream Frosting: While cakes cool down, whip together softened unsalted butter with powdered sugar until smooth. Add vanilla extract and milk gradually until reaching desired consistency.
Assemble Your Cake: Once cooled completely, place one layer on a serving platter. Spread frosting generously on top before placing the second layer on top. Cover the entire cake in frosting smoothly.
This Simple Homemade Wedding Cake Recipe isn’t just about following steps; it’s about enjoying every moment in your kitchen as you create something beautiful! So grab those ingredients and let’s get baking!
You Must Know
- This simple homemade wedding cake recipe brings joy and flavor to any celebration
- The combination of moist layers and rich frosting will impress your guests
- Always remember to allow the cake to cool completely before frosting for the best results
Perfecting the Cooking Process
Start by preparing your cake batter first, then bake the layers while mixing up your frosting. This sequence saves time and ensures everything is ready for assembly.

Add Your Touch
Feel free to swap vanilla extract with almond extract for a delightful twist. Adding fresh fruits like strawberries or raspberries between layers can elevate flavors even more.
Storing & Reheating
Store any leftover cake in an airtight container at room temperature for up to three days. For longer storage, freeze individual slices wrapped in plastic wrap and foil.
Chef's Helpful Tips
- To achieve the perfect wedding cake, ensure all ingredients are at room temperature before mixing
- Sifting flour prevents clumps and creates a fluffier texture
- Avoid overmixing the batter for a tender crumb that everyone will love
My first attempt at this cake was for a friend’s wedding, and it turned out to be a hit! Everyone loved it, especially the happy couple.

FAQ
Can I make this cake in advance?
Yes, you can bake the layers a day ahead; just store them properly.
What type of frosting works best?
Buttercream is ideal for this simple homemade wedding cake recipe; it’s smooth and delicious.
How can I make my cake more festive?
Decorate with fresh flowers or edible glitter to add elegance and charm to your cake.
Simple Homemade Wedding Cake
- Total Time: 50 minutes
- Yield: Approximately 12 servings 1x
Description
Create unforgettable memories with this Simple Homemade Wedding Cake, featuring delicate layers of fluffy vanilla sponge and rich buttercream frosting. This cake is not only a treat for the taste buds but also a stunning centerpiece for your celebrations. Ideal for weddings, anniversaries, or any love-filled gathering, each slice embodies joy and togetherness.
Ingredients
- 2 cups cake flour
- 1 ½ cups granulated sugar
- 2 ½ tsp baking powder
- ½ tsp salt
- ¾ cup unsalted butter, softened
- 4 large eggs (room temperature)
- 1 cup whole milk
- 2 tsp pure vanilla extract
- 1 cup unsalted butter, softened for frosting
- 4 cups powdered sugar for frosting
- 2 tsp pure vanilla extract for frosting
- 2 tbsp milk for frosting
Instructions
- Preheat your oven to 350°F (175°C). Grease two 9-inch round cake pans.
- In a bowl, whisk together flour, sugar, baking powder, and salt.
- In another bowl, cream the butter until light and fluffy. Gradually add sugar and beat for about 4 minutes.
- Incorporate eggs one at a time and mix in the vanilla extract.
- Alternate adding the dry ingredients and milk into the butter mixture until just combined.
- Divide the batter evenly between the prepared pans and bake for 25-30 minutes or until a toothpick comes out clean. Cool in pans for 10 minutes before transferring to wire racks.
- For the frosting, whip together softened butter and powdered sugar until smooth. Add vanilla and milk until desired consistency is achieved.
- Once cooled, place one cake layer on a platter, frost the top, then add the second layer and frost the entire cake.
- Prep Time: 20 minutes
- Cook Time: 30 minutes
- Category: Dessert
- Method: Baking
- Cuisine: American
Nutrition
- Serving Size: 1 serving
- Calories: 350
- Sugar: 30g
- Sodium: 150mg
- Fat: 15g
- Saturated Fat: 9g
- Unsaturated Fat: 5g
- Trans Fat: 0g
- Carbohydrates: 50g
- Fiber: <1g
- Protein: 3g
- Cholesterol: 70mg

Leave a Comment